Output 9655aed2c884c75063c9240016ed1791c40d3741b74a94f64d54b1d2e001f256:0

value
63671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b72db2afc6a8c95534082b353ceec9817f7bbf OP_EQUAL
address
3MuLhQPjND2zyYbua2wq6t71a2zFD3kMYC
transaction
9655aed2c884c75063c9240016ed1791c40d3741b74a94f64d54b1d2e001f256
spent
true